"Although not well known, Dayunhe Forest Park is located where the Grand Canal enters Beijing and is a National Park. The park features cycle and walking paths on both sides of the river and is excellently maintained. Owing to the huge size of the park, the visitors are well spread out so it is not crowded. As the Grand Canal is now used to bring drinking water to Beijing, the water quality in the river is excellent and there is a large quantity of fish and water birds. I really enjoyed spending the day cycling at this park as it was easy to escape from the crowds and get lost in nature, something that it is not possible to do at most of Beijing’s more famous parks."

Exploring the Grand Canal

The Grand Canal Forest Park is a testament to Beijing's rich history, with a significant portion dedicated to the Beijing-Hangzhou Grand Canal. This ancient waterway, a UNESCO World Heritage site, was crucial for transportation and trade for centuries. Today, the park preserves and showcases this historical significance, offering visitors a glimpse into China's past. The canal section provides a tranquil environment for leisurely strolls and reflection, with its waters reflecting the surrounding greenery. TikTok

Visitors can appreciate the engineering marvel of the canal and its enduring legacy. While the park is a modern recreational space, the presence of the canal grounds it in history. It’s a place where nature and heritage intertwine, offering a unique experience that goes beyond a typical city park. The serene atmosphere here is a stark contrast to the bustling city, making it a perfect spot for a peaceful escape. TikTok

Active Pursuits at Liangma River

The Liangma River section of the park has been transformed into a vibrant hub for water sports and recreation. After extensive reconstruction, this waterfront area now caters to those seeking active outdoor experiences right in the heart of Beijing. Popular activities include stand-up paddleboarding (SUP) and kayaking, allowing visitors to glide along the water and enjoy the city from a different perspective. TikTok

Beyond paddle sports, the area is designed for relaxation and social gatherings. You can find spots to chill on inflatable sofas, enjoy drinks and snacks, making it an ideal place for friends to gather. This modern development highlights Beijing's commitment to enhancing urban green spaces and offering diverse recreational opportunities for both locals and international visitors. It’s a testament to how historical waterways can be revitalized for contemporary enjoyment. TikTok
